Puff

This is probably THE easiest style you could ever do. Whether a high puff, low puff or angled puff, it’s a really quick, simple hair style that you can do on an old set (braid-out, twist-out, etc), totally “un-defined” kinks or use it to rescue that twist or curl set that didn’t quite work out the way you would have liked. You can do it with combs, a ponytail holder/headband, a shoelace… whatever will get your hair in the shape you need. The tutorial below by Kiss My Hair should help you out. Jumbo Flat Twist/Halo Twist

This simple hair style takes the twist and transforms it into an elegant work of art. Your fingers may need to get used to concept (that was MY experience) but once you get it, it will surely come in handy. For shorter lengths, you can use this technique for a headband look while wearing the back out or up in a puff. It’s so versatile.
